ND1 Polyclonal Antibody
Catalogue Numbers: BS1385-50, BS1385-100
Sizes: 50µl, 100µl
Product: Rabbit IgG, 1mg/ml in PBS with 0.02% sodium azide, 50% glycerol, pH7.2
Swiss-Prot: P03888
Host: Rabbit
Reactivity: Human, Mouse, Rat
Applications: WB
All Applications: WB: 1:500~1:1000
IHC: 1:50~1:200
Background: NADH:ubiquinone oxidoreductase (complex I) is an extremely complicated multiprotein complex located in the inner mitochondrial membrane. Human complex I is important for energy metabolism because its main function is to transport electrons from NADH to ubiquinone, which is accompanied by translocation of protons from the mitochondrial matrix to the intermembrane space. Human complex I appears to consist of 41 subunits. A small number of complex I subunits are the products of mitochondrial genes (subunits 1-7), while the remainder are nuclear encoded and imported from the cytoplasm. NADH dehydrogenase subunit 1 (ND1) binds rotenone and rotenone analogs and might be involved in electron transfer to ubiquinone. Mutations in the ND1 gene may be implicated in several disorders, including Leber hereditary optic neuropathy, Alzheimer disease, and Parkinson disease.
Purification and Purity: The antibody was affinity-purified from rabbit antiserum by affinity-chromatography using epitope-specific immunogen and the purity is > 95% (by SDS-PAGE).
Storage and Stability: Store at 4°C short term. Aliquot and store at -20°C long term. Avoid freeze-thaw cycles.
Specificity: ND1 polyclonal antibody detects endogenous levels of ND1 protein.
Extra Notes: Western blot (WB) analysis of ND1 polyclonal antibody at 1:1000 dilution
Lane1:HEK293T whole cell lysate (57μg)
Lane2:HepG-2 whole cell lysate(50μg)
Lane3:H9C2 whole cell lysate(37μg)
Lane4:NIH/3T3 whole cell lysate(39μg)
Lane5:The muscle tissue lysate of Mouse (33μg)
Lane6:The muscle tissue lysate of Rat(37μg)
Bioworld Molecular Weight: ~ 36 kDa
Note: For research use only, not for use in diagnostic procedure.
Alternative Name: NADH-ubiquinone oxidoreductase chain 1 (EC:1.6.5.3); NADH dehydrogenase subunit 1; Mtnd1; mt-Nd1; Nd1
Immunogen: A synthetic peptide corresponding to amino acids 189-202 of Mouse ND1.
Conjugate: Unconjugated
Modification: Unmodified
